Burton's Biscuits, the manufacturer behind brands including Jammie Dodgers and Wagon Wheels, is finalising a sale of its business to a Canadian pension fund.
Sky News has learnt that the business was due to confirm the sale over the weekend. Ontario Teachers' Pension Plan is thought to have been the favourite bidder but sources told the news provider that a last-minute offer was also a possibility. Ontario Teachers' Pension Plan was up against three other companies who tabled final offers for Burton's on Friday.
The business sale is yet to be confirmed today but a deal of around £350 million is expected.
Burton's was founded by George Burton back in the mid-1800s. Since then it has built itself up to become the second-largest biscuit manufacturer in the UK by sales, falling just behind United Biscuits.
The company has three manufacturing facilities based in Llantarnam, Blackpool and Edinburgh. It also owns a chocolate refinery in Moreton and a central distribution hub in Liverpool. It employs over 2,200 people across these sections of its business.
If Ontario Teachers is successful, Burton's Biscuits will become the latest in a string of British acquisitions for the business. The firm has already taken over the National Lottery operator, Camelot, and nursery chain Busy Bees.
